Market Context
Synthetix/Tether USDtUSDC-- (SNXUSDT) opened at 0.716 on 2025-09-10 12:00 ET and reached an intraday high of 0.716 before falling to a low of 0.682. The 24-hour session closed at 0.696 at 12:00 ET today. Total traded volume was 703,828.3 units, with a notional turnover of approximately 493,150.7 USDT. The pair has shown heightened volatility and bearish bias in the past 24 hours.
Structure & Formations
Price declined sharply from 0.716 to 0.682, forming a key bearish breakdown below 0.695. A long bearish candle at 19:45–20:00 ET confirmed the breakdown. Earlier, a bullish engulfing pattern at 01:15–01:45 ET briefly reversed the trend, but it failed to hold. A doji near 0.692 on 2025-09-11 15:45 ET suggested a potential near-term reversal or consolidation.
Indicators & Momentum
MACD turned bearish with a negative crossover, and the histogram showed a widening bearish divergence. RSI fell into oversold territory during the 0.692–0.682 move, but failed to trigger a significant bounce. On 15-minute Bollinger Bands, price traded near the lower band during the low at 0.682, suggesting overextension. Fibonacci retracement levels at 0.695 and 0.689 were key points during the decline.
Volume & Turnover
Volume surged during the 19:45–20:15 ET sell-off, with a single 103,204.5-unit candle confirming the breakdown. Turnover spiked during the same period, with price and volume moving in tandem. A divergence appeared during the 15:45–16:00 ET rebound, where price rose but volume remained muted, suggesting limited conviction in the reversal attempt.
Backtest Hypothesis
The backtesting strategy focuses on short-term bearish setups using RSI and Bollinger Bands. A sell signal would be triggered when RSI dips below 30 while price is near the lower Bollinger Band. A stop-loss is placed above the recent swing high, and a take-profit is set at the nearest Fibonacci 61.8% level. This strategy aligns with today’s bearish action and could have captured the 0.696–0.682 drop.
